Toronto’s homes market stabilizes after 7 months of declining sales
Toronto’s long-suffering housing market may have bottomed out from a months-long slide as resales saw a slight gain in March from February. A recent report from National Bank of Canada Capital Markets noted that sales grew 1.4 per cent in March from February, ending a streak of seven month-over-month drops in activity. Read More
